Comprehensive Guide to tender acceptance letter

What is a Tender Acceptance Letter?

A Tender Acceptance Letter is a crucial document used by businesses and organizations to formally accept the terms outlined in a tender proposal. It serves to affirm that the bidder has thoroughly read and understood all relevant tender documents, including any amendments. This letter plays a vital role in the tendering process, ensuring that parties are aligned with the specified conditions, which can help to foster a transparent and professional relationship.
Formally accepting tender conditions is essential, as it establishes the bidder's commitment to adhere to the requirements and sets the stage for potential future contracts.

Purpose and Benefits of Using a Tender Acceptance Letter

The Tender Acceptance Letter serves multiple purposes for bidders. Firstly, it legitimizes the acceptance of tender terms, ensuring compliance with the stipulated conditions. This formal acknowledgment can significantly improve business credibility, demonstrating professionalism in the bidding process.
Utilizing a standardized tender acceptance letter template can streamline the process, making it easier for bidders to meet requirements and maintain consistency across submissions. This can ultimately lead to better chances of winning tenders.

Key Features of the Tender Acceptance Letter

The Tender Acceptance Letter includes several key features that bidders should be aware of. It comprises fillable fields such as 'Date', 'Tender Reference No', and 'Name of Tender/Work', which must be accurately completed. Additionally, the document contains certification statements that emphasize the importance of providing correct information and declarations.
Another critical aspect is the requirement for signatures and official seals to validate the document. These elements underscore the letter's significance in the formal acceptance process.

Who Needs a Tender Acceptance Letter?

A Tender Acceptance Letter is essential for businesses and organizations aspiring to become bidders in various tender opportunities. It is particularly important in situations where official acceptance of terms is legally required, ensuring that all parties are fully aware of the conditions associated with the tender.
Industries that commonly utilize this document range widely, including construction, IT services, and government contracting, emphasizing its versatility across sectors.

Common Errors When Completing the Tender Acceptance Letter

Bidders often encounter several common pitfalls when completing the Tender Acceptance Letter. Errors in fields such as 'Name of Tender/Work' can easily occur and lead to complications in the submission process. It is crucial to double-check all entries against the tender requirements to maintain compliance.
If mistakes are made, quickly correcting them before submission is essential to avoid potential delays or disqualification from the tender process.

Submission Methods for the Tender Acceptance Letter

There are several methods available for submitting the completed Tender Acceptance Letter. Bidders can choose between digital submissions, such as emailing the document, and traditional physical submissions via mail or in-person delivery.
Specific submission requirements may vary based on jurisdiction or tender conditions, so it is essential to check the guidelines provided with the tender documents. Be aware of any associated fees or processing times that may affect the submission process.

Post-Submission: What Happens Next?

Once the Tender Acceptance Letter has been submitted, bidders can expect a confirmation of receipt and may have the ability to track the status of their submission. It is vital to recognize timeline expectations for responses, as these can vary significantly based on the tender process.
In cases where further information or amendments are required, bid respondents should be prepared to act promptly to ensure continued eligibility in the tender process.
